My Z06 is sold and will be off to Texas in the next few days. As they don't get much in the way of snow down there the new owner wasn't in need of my winter setup. These sizes are not stock sizes however my car was a lowered all the way on stock bolts Z07 with no rubbing issues.
My setup consists of the following...
Two 275/35R-19 PIRELLI WINTER SOTTOZERO 3 with a ton of tread left.
Two 305/30R-20 PIRELLI WINTER SOTTOZERO 3 XL with average tread left.
Two black front GM Z06 wheels.
One black rear GM Z06 wheel.
One black and cracked rear GM Z06 wheel.
Black/silver center caps.
They have sensors in them.
Yes I did say a cracked wheel. It just happened a couple weeks ago [yay!] I figure no one would actually want this so it's separated from its tire.
One of the front wheels has a small amount of rash.
One of the rear wheels has, in one part, rash on the lip and a few spokes. [curbs are good at hiding in the snow...learned that lesson once] Of course the cracked rear looks great. The dealer did say it was fixable but that's up to you. It's not in the photos as it's currently at the dealer. One can only fit so many wheels and tires in a Z06.
The rear tires were $976 for the pair.
The front tires were $632.38 for the pair.
A full set of GM OEM black wheels seem to go for ~$2,400.
A grand total of about $4000 worth of used rubbers and aluminum.
